GAME The Strongest Job Is Apparently Not A Hero Or A Sage, But An Appraiser (Provisional)! ~~Dungeon And Mystery Girl~~ Announced for Consoles and PC

Publisher SUNSOFT and developer Rocket Studio announced on April 2, 2026, the upcoming release of a new arena shooter titled GAME The Strongest Job Is Apparently Not a Hero or a Sage, but an Appraiser (Provisional)! ~~Dungeon and Mystery Girl~~.
The title serves as a fast-paced video game adaptation of the popular anime series and is scheduled for a worldwide launch on April 23, 2026.
Players can expect to find the game on multiple platforms, including PlayStation 5, PlayStation 4, Nintendo Switch, and PC via the Steam storefront.
The gameplay focuses on strategic dungeon exploration where players must navigate waves of enemies and avoid a lethal entity known as the Phantom.
A key mechanic involves character progression through randomized equipment upgrades and stat boosts found in treasure chests.
Strategic depth is provided by a party system that allows users to choose three members, which in turn dictates available active and passive skills for combat.
The game features an exclusive and fully voiced story arc that begins shortly after the early events of the original anime series.
The narrative follows the protagonist Hibiki and his companions Lillian, Claude, and Vene as they fall into a magical trap while exploring a mysterious forest.
This original adventure tasks players with uncovering the identity of a mysterious girl and finding a way to escape the dungeon depths.
To coincide with the announcement on April 2, 2026, SUNSOFT released a trailer and gameplay footage showcasing the title’s action-oriented mechanics.
